ATF Replacement




ATF Replacement

NOTE: Keep all foreign particles out of the transmission.

1. Warm up the engine to normal operating temperature (the radiator fan comes on), and turn the engine off.

2. Park the vehicle on level ground.

3. Remove the ATF filler bolt and the drain plug (A), and drain the automatic transmission fluid (ATF).

NOTE: If a cooler cleaning is necessary, refer to ATF Cooler Cleaning ATF Cooler Cleaning.





4. Reinstall the drain plug with a new sealing washer (B).

5. Refill the transmission with the recommended fluid through the filler hole (A). Always use Honda ATF DW-1 Automatic Transmission Fluid (ATF). Using a non-Honda ATF can affect shift quality.









6. Install the ATF filler bolt (B) and a new sealing washer (C).

7. Check that the ATF level is between the upper mark and the lower mark of the dipstick ATF Level Check.

8. If the maintenance minder recommends replacing the ATF, reset the maintenance minder, and this procedure is complete.

- Information Display
- Multi-Information Display

If the maintenance minder did not require you to replace the ATF, go to step 9.

9. Connect the HDS to the DLC located behind the driver's dashboard lower cover.

10. Turn the ignition switch to ON (II). Make sure the HDS communicates with the PCM. If it does not, go to the DLC circuit troubleshooting Testing and Inspection.

11. Select BODY ELECTRICAL with the HDS.

12. Select ADJUSTMENT in the GAUGES MENU with the HDS.

13. Select RESET in the MAINTENANCE MINDER with the HDS.

14. Select MAINTENANCE SUB ITEM 3 RESET, and reset the ATF life with the HDS.
